Directions to Solve
Each of these questions is based on the following information:
- M % N means M is the son of N.
- M @ N means M is the sister of N.
- M $ N means M is the father of N.
2.
Which of the following shows the relation that S is the father of Q?

Sundar said:
1 decade ago
Hi Afroz, You are wrong. Correct answer is 'None of these'.
Reason:
Option B: Q (sister of) P (son of) S
P is son of S. Here the gender of 'S' is not given. 'S' might be Father or Mother.
So, we cannot say S is father of P.
Thats why the answer is 'option D'.
